29*0Sstevel@tonic-gate /*
30*0Sstevel@tonic-gate * CPU-specific target implementation
31*0Sstevel@tonic-gate *
32*0Sstevel@tonic-gate * Each CPU provides a set of debugging facilities. We have per-CPU "modules",
33*0Sstevel@tonic-gate * each of which exposes a kmt_cpu_t. When initialized, these modules will
34*0Sstevel@tonic-gate * install dcmds, walkers, and the like in order to allow the user to take
35*0Sstevel@tonic-gate * advantage of features specific to the CPU being used.
36*0Sstevel@tonic-gate */
